One of the most iconic motorcycles ever sold by Royal Enfield, the Bullet 350 has received a comprehensive makeover. Compared to its predecessor, the new Royal Enfield Bullet 350 has a more evolved design and new-generation mechanicals, which it shares with the Classic 350. Engine

Powering the new Royal Enfield Bullet 350 is the same counter-balanced, single-cylinder, air-cooled, 349cc J-Series engine, which is also available in Hunter 350, Meteor 350 and Classic 350. The engine is paired with a 5-speed transmission and churns out 20.4 PS at 6100 rpm and 27 Nm at 4000 rpm.

Suspension And Brakes

The new-generation Royal Enfield Bullet 350 shares its entire chassis and related components with the Classic 350. The suspension combination offered in the new Bullet 350 includes 41mm telescopic fork with 130mm wheel travel at the front and twin shock absorbers with 6-step preload adjustability at the rear. The Royal Enfield Bullet 350 gets 19-inch front and 18-inch rear spoke wheels as standard in all colour options and rolls on 100/90-19 front and 120/80-18 rear tube-type tyres. The Bullet 350 comes with a 300mm front disc and 270mm disc brakes in three colour options – Standard Black, Standard Maroon and Black Gold, with these getting dual-channel ABS as standard. Meanwhile, the variant with the Military Black and Military Red colour options has a 300mm front disc and 153mm rear drum brakes, with single-channel ABS on offer. 

The Royal Enfield Bullet 350 has a seat height of 805mm, a ground clearance of 160mm and a fuel tank capacity of 13 litres.

Features

The Royal Enfield Bullet 350 gets single-channel ABS in Military Black and Military Red colours and dual-channel ABS in Standard Black, Standard Maroon and Black Gold. Along with the new-generation switchgear, the Bullet 350 shares its semi-digital instrument console with the Classic 350. This updated console has an analogue speedometer and a small LCD screen below it for fuel gauge, odometer and tripmetres. 

Rivals

The Royal Enfield Bullet 350 competes with a wide range of neo-retro rivals, including the Honda CB350, Jawa 350 and Benelli Imperiale 400.

Bullet 350 Expert Review

The Royal Enfield Bullet has stood the test of time, spanning nine decades, and has played a pivotal role in establishing the Enfield brand. Its enduring legacy is rooted in its commanding road presence, powered by a potent engine renowned for its iconic exhaust note. Fast forward to 2023, and the Bullet receives a generational update, featuring a new chassis, engine, and various refinements aimed at enhancing its competitiveness in the retro-roadster market. However, the critical question remains: has Royal Enfield succeeded in preserving the essence and aura of the Bullet throughout this evolution?

Design

The Royal Enfield Bullet 350, spanning generations, has consistently been a bike with a robust and commanding presence on the road. The latest iteration of the Bullet 350 maintains this distinctive aura while incorporating subtle refinements. At first, the design may appear unchanged from the UCE Bullet.

However, if you look closely, notable updates become evident. The new chassis, a less boxy top portion of the rear fender, a redesigned taillight section and a single-piece seat contribute to a more fluidic and refreshed appearance. 

Moreover, the exquisite paintwork, complemented by classy pinstripes and the enduring Bullet logos, elevates the bike's aesthetics to new heights. 

Engine, Mileage & Performance

The new 349cc air-cooled, counter-balanced single-cylinder J-series engine is one of the most significant updates in the new Bullet 350. It produces 20.2PS and 27Nm. The refinement of this engine becomes immediately apparent after just a few minutes of riding.

This engine excels in providing ample low-end and mid-range torque, ensuring exceptional tractability at low speeds. Whether you're navigating the city's streets or cruising leisurely on the highway, the engine's performance adds a sense of fun to your ride.

Compared to its predecessor, the UCE Bullet 350, the new engine come with significantly reduced vibrations. These vibrations begin to make their presence felt on the footpegs and handlebar around the 60kmph mark. However, it's worth noting that these manageable vibrations contribute to the timeless appeal of the Bullet, adding to its old-school charm.

Furthermore, in terms of retaining its character, the exhaust note, while more refined, still maintains that distinctive bassy thump and growl, especially if you listen closely.

Handling & Ride Quality

The all-new chassis has truly worked wonders in enhancing the balance and manoeuvrability of the new Bullet 350, enabling it to respond smoothly to sudden changes in direction on various road surfaces. This chassis design effectively handles the bike's 195kg kerb weight, making it highly manageable in traffic and instilling greater confidence when tackling winding roads.

While the 300mm front disc brake performs admirably in bringing the bike to a stop, it could benefit from improved initial bite and feedback in terms of progression. However, this is not a deal breaker. On the other hand, the 270mm rear disc brake provides sharp and responsive braking, effectively conveying the progression of brake pressure. The combination of this brake setup with dual-channel ABS complements the overall riding experience excellently.

Comfort

The 41mm telescopic fork, with 130mm suspension travel, adeptly absorbs bumps and potholes, ensuring that the front-end maintains its composure and grip without excessive bouncing. Meanwhile, the twin shock absorbers at the rear are slightly on the firmer side, and in combination with the more rigid single-piece seat, they transmit some of the road's bumps and undulations to the rider's backside. However, it is still at a manageable level. 

Features

In terms of features, the Bullet 350 comes equipped with an analogue speedometer with by an LCD inset, enhancing the overall convenience. However, what was somewhat dissatisfying was the arrangement surrounding the instrument console. To be specific, on the left-hand side of the console, you'll find the keyhole. On the right-hand side, there's a circular RE logo with no functional purpose—it essentially serves as a mere space filler. This design choice stands out as somewhat out of place when compared to the overall well-thought-out design of the bike.

Should you buy Royal Enfield Bullet 350

Thanks to the new J-series platform, enhanced suspension, gearbox, and vintage paint options, Royal Enfield has skillfully preserved the iconic aura of the Bullet nameplate while adapting it for the contemporary world. These alterations have brought the 2023 Bullet 350 to a point where it continues to have a commanding presence on the road, now coupled with refined performance and improved ride quality. It has lived up to the expectations, and we are genuinely impressed by these changes.
